Overview
Built in the 15th century by Sultan Qaitbay, this citadel is a testament to Egypt's rich history and strategic maritime importance. Its location on the site of the ancient Lighthouse of Alexandria adds to its allure, offering visitors a chance to walk through centuries of history while enjoying panoramic sea views.

Historical Significance
Qaitbay Citadel was built in 1477 AD to protect Alexandria from Ottoman invasions. It stands on the site of the ancient Lighthouse of Alexandria, one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World, making it a symbol of Egypt's layered history.
Family Friendly
The citadel is family-friendly, with open spaces for kids to explore. Elderly visitors will find the main areas accessible, though some sections may require climbing stairs.
Getting There
The citadel is easily reachable by taxi or public transport from central Alexandria. Parking is available nearby. It’s a short walk from the Corniche, making it accessible for most visitors.
